如何从“ onclick”获取pdf链接

时间:2018-06-27 09:46:48

标签: python onclick

这是我到目前为止尝试过的可怜的python代码。

  public static DataSet GetData(SqlCommand cmd)
    {
        sqlConStr = strSqlConn();
        SqlConnection con = new SqlConnection(sqlConStr);
        SqlDataAdapter adap = new SqlDataAdapter();
        if (con.State == ConnectionState.Open)
        {
            con.Close();
        }
        else
        {
            con.Open();
        }
        DataSet ds = new DataSet();
        cmd.Connection = con;
        adap.SelectCommand = cmd;
        adap.Fill(ds, "table");
        con.Close();
        return ds;
    }

通过这个,我可以得到如下的标签代码

from urllib.request import urlopen
from bs4 import BeautifulSoup
import re

html = urlopen('http://blah blah.....')

bs = BeautifulSoup(html.read(), 'html.parser')

tx = bs.find_all('', 'td00')

我想得到这样的结果

<table id="td" class="td00">
<tbody>
<tr bgcolor="#CCCCCC">
    <td class="text04">No</td>
    <td class="text04">Product</td>
    <td class="text04">Stock</td>
    <td class="text04">Code</td>
    <td class="text04">Price</td>
    <td class="text04">HS.Price</td>
    <td class="text04">QTY</td>
</tr>
<tr bgcolor="#EEEEEE">
    <td class="text04"><font color="#3300CC">01</font></td>
    <td class="text04">2500DXG S LEFT<font color="#3300CC"></font></td>
    <td class="text04">Available</td>
    <td class="text04"><a href="#" onclick="window.open ('http://fservice.shimano.co.jp/part/pdf/03425.pdf', 'goodsInfos', 'resizable=yes, scrollbars=yes')" title="MakerParts">03425 0</a></td>
    <td class="text04">96,000</td>
    <td class="price_orange"><b>814,000</b></td>
    <td height="1" align="left"></td>
</tr>
    repeat one more like above <tr>
</tr>
</tbody>

尽管我尝试通过Google遵循所有方法,但我一直失败。

我可以得到任何帮助吗?

0 个答案:

没有答案